Norden Group LLC acquired a new position in shares of Steel Dynamics, Inc. (NASDAQ:STLD - Free Report) during the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und acquired 4,378 shares of the basic materials company's stock, valued at approximately $548,000.

Steel Dynamics (NASDAQ:STLD -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Monday, July 21st. The basic materials company reported $2.01 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$2.05 by ($0.04). The company had revenue of $4.57 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$4.82 billion. Steel Dynamics had a return on equity of 11.88% and a net margin of 6.07%. The business's quarterly revenue was down 1.5%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the business posted $2.72 EPS. Equities analysts forecast that Steel Dynamics, Inc. will post 9.01 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Steel Dynamics Company Profile

(Free Report)

Steel Dynamics,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, operates as a steel producer and metal recycler in the United States. The Steel Operations segment offers hot rolled, cold rolled, and coated steel products; parallel flange beams and channel sections, flat bars, large unequal leg angles, and reinforcing steel bars, as well as standard strength carbon, intermediate alloy hardness, and premium grade rail products; engineered special-bar-quality products, merchant-bar-quality products, and other engineered round steel bars; channels, angles, flats, merchant rounds, and reinforcing steel bars; and specialty shapes and light structural steel products.
